About Certified Pool Contractors in Florida
Pool Contractors (CPC) in Florida build and repair swimming pools, spas, and water features. Florida has strict licensing requirements for pool builders due to safety concerns.
Before hiring any contractor, always verify their license is active and in good standing. You can use this site or confirm directly with the Florida DBPR website.
Florida requires Certified Pool Contractors to hold a valid CPC license issued by the Department of Business and Professional Regulation before performing any work. Verifying a license takes seconds and protects homeowners from unlicensed contractors.— Florida DBPR licensing requirements

What's the difference between a certified and registered Certified Pool Contractor in Florida?
Certified contractors (e.g., CGC, CRC) hold a statewide license and can work anywhere in Florida. Registered contractors hold a local/county license valid only in specific jurisdictions. Always confirm your contractor's license type covers the county where work will be performed.
